  5. Aspects of the ecology of the bigeye grenadier at South Georgia

    Abstract:  Aspects of the ecology of the Bigeye grenadier, Macrourus holotrachys caught as bycatch ... in the Patagonian toothfish longline fishery conducted around South Georgia were investigated. Age ... over 30 years and attaining lengths in excess of 80cm (Lt). Von Bertalanffy growth parameters were ... estimated for females and closely matched those of the congeneic species M. berglax from the Northern ...

    Meeting Document : WG-FSA-03/16 : Author(s): S.A. Morley, T. Mulvey, J. Dickson and M. Belchier (United Kingdom)

  6. An evaluation of the performance of the CCAMLR mackerel icefish (Champsocephalus gunnari) harvest control rule as applied within CCAMLR Subarea 48.3

    Abstract:  A retrospective analysis and sensitivity evaluation of the performance of the CCAMLR ... harvest control rule for the mackerel icefish (Champsocephalus gunnari) in Subarea 48.3 are described. The ... review indicates that the approach is providing consistent, precautionary estimates of future biomass and ... levels of exploitation that are considered precautionary and would conform to the ecosystem approach by ...

    Meeting Document : WG-SAM-13/31 Rev. 1 : Author(s): C. Darby, T. Earl and H. Peat (United Kingdom)
